Need to interject here. I have CC permit which has allowed me to carry in many different situations. In that time, almost 30 years, I have never been in a conflict which would have given legal justification to use deadly force. When you carry it entails a tremendous responsibility which is not often recognized by many. If you are at all inclined to rash or spontaneous reactions do yourself a favor, keep your weapon at home.

I'm certainly not a parrot. I fully believe the ban on fully automatics violates the 2nd Amendment. Try finding that opinion online.
They aren't actually banned. My neighbor has one. It sounds like a ww2 movie. I think that guy has put off retirement so he can keep buying more ammo. You need a Federal permit. It was only like $500 last I checked.

Full auto isn't that great, actually. When I was in rotc 20 years ago, the army was changing the m16 to 3 round bursts from full auto. The rationale was that by the 4th round, you aren't hitting the target any more.
